Explore how in-home dementia care and Medicaid options differ across states to support safe and affordable daily living for families:

  • 🏡 Medicaid often covers in-home care services, but specific benefits, programs, and eligibility rules vary widely by state. Researching local guidelines ensures the right support is available.

  • 🧠 Dementia-specific home care needs may include personal care, medication management, and supervision, with state Medicaid programs offering targeted waivers or in-home supports.

  • 💸 Some states offer self-directed care options, allowing families to choose and even pay relatives or friends as caregivers under Medicaid-funded programs.

  • 🗺️ Home and Community-Based Services (HCBS) waivers help seniors avoid nursing homes, but each state has different availability, waitlists, and covered services.

  • 🤝 Working with a case manager or Medicaid planner helps families navigate complex application steps, maximize benefits, and build a safer in-home care plan tailored to dementia needs.
